    Infinite loop when a user cannot see a test definition
    Given that the Test definition tracker uses a "Permission on artifact" field and given a test campaign containing a test definition that he cannot read (because he is not part of the user group set in the "Permission on artifact")
    When Bob browses to the details of that campaign,
    Then there will be an unhandled rejection error in the console stating "Bad request, the test execution is not linked to a test definition" and the spinner will never disappear. The user has no way of knowing that something is wrong.

    The error is wrong here, the user shoud simply not see the associated test execution.

    In the same conditions,
    When Bob edits that campaign,
    Then an infinite loop of requests (like request #12065) will trigger and the edit modal never finishes loading.
